This review is for the adult classes, and for anyone like me that has anxiety about coming and needs to know exactly what to expect.I did my first class last night. I have no gymnastics experience whatsoever. I wore jogger style pants (the ones that get tight at the ankles), a tight tank top, and a polyester shirt. My outfit worked well for what we were doing because it was breathable but also tight enough to where it wasn't flying in my face when I went up side down. You can also wear shorts and any regular t shirt. Just wear something comfortable Barefeet on the floor and also a mask required at this point. Months back I bought an UnderArmour face mask that is perfect for working out in, and it was perfect for this. Also, being a water bottle!Parking is fine (at least at night), there is a parking lot in front of the gym with plenty of spaces. And if it were to fill up there is a neighborhood(on Albany Ave at Donovan Ct) that you could park in and just walk through a little walkway that leads directly to their front door. I walked in and met coach Shawn and one of the other participants. My classmate showed me where to put my belongings (there's benches that are visible from the floor of the gym). As a class we did some conditioning to warm up - that night it was push ups, planks, toe raises, some jumping. It was very doable; my classmates told me that in past classes, conditioning is more challenging (something to expect). Then we did basic stretches. After that, the coach tells the class where we are for the day (floor, bars, beam). This night we were on bars. The coach demonstrated the different stations and then we rotated between them as a class (one person on each bar doing something different). My classmates were amazing; they helped me and encouraged me. After a while on the bars it became open gym where you can practice anything. I just jumped around a lot and also practiced falling backwards into a mat.So thankful that Davis Diamonds has an adult class! If you're thinking about trying it but a little anxious, I say give it a chance! There is a range of skill levels among the adults and no judgement; just a lot of fun.

My then 17 year old (now 22 yo) would go to open gym on Saturdays. There was always two mats at the end of the tumble track (long trampoline). The mats were removed this one Saturday and the staff did NOT "fluff" the pit, leaving it hard as a rock. My son bounced down the trampoline and did a front flip, accidentally landing on his head. He said it "felt" like he landed on concrete. He heard his neck pop. Sure enough, he cracked his C-2 Vertebrae. I asked him if staff was supervising the tumble track/pit area, as a head entry is never safe in gymnastics and he said, "No." Fortunately he can walk, but with time, new activities are presenting as very painful challenges in his life. We are only beginning to see how this injury is affecting our young son's life. I'd highly recommend a different gym! Davis Diamonds is too unsafe for my likings.
